[Git][ghc/ghc][wip/az/locateda-epa-improve-2023-07-15] 4 commits: EPA: Remove SrcSpanAnn

Alan Zimmerman (@alanz) gitlab at gitlab.haskell.org
Sun Aug 6 22:11:38 UTC 2023



Alan Zimmerman pushed to branch wip/az/locateda-epa-improve-2023-07-15 at Glasgow Haskell Compiler / GHC


Commits:
1211a7c9 by Alan Zimmerman at 2023-08-06T21:30:25+01:00
EPA: Remove SrcSpanAnn

- - - - -
b0a3854d by Alan Zimmerman at 2023-08-06T22:33:48+01:00
EPA: Remove SrcSpanAnn completely

- - - - -
9fe0d57e by Alan Zimmerman at 2023-08-06T22:48:17+01:00
Clean up mkScope

- - - - -
d1c1f5f9 by Alan Zimmerman at 2023-08-06T23:02:54+01:00
EPA: Clean up TC Monad Utils

- - - - -


30 changed files:

- compiler/GHC/Hs/Binds.hs
- compiler/GHC/Hs/Decls.hs
- compiler/GHC/Hs/Dump.hs
- compiler/GHC/Hs/Expr.hs
- compiler/GHC/Hs/Extension.hs
- compiler/GHC/Hs/ImpExp.hs
- compiler/GHC/Hs/Pat.hs
- compiler/GHC/Hs/Type.hs
- compiler/GHC/Hs/Utils.hs
- compiler/GHC/HsToCore/Docs.hs
- compiler/GHC/HsToCore/Monad.hs
- compiler/GHC/Iface/Ext/Ast.hs
- compiler/GHC/Iface/Ext/Utils.hs
- compiler/GHC/Parser.y
- compiler/GHC/Parser/Annotation.hs
- compiler/GHC/Parser/PostProcess.hs
- compiler/GHC/Parser/PostProcess/Haddock.hs
- compiler/GHC/Parser/Types.hs
- compiler/GHC/Rename/Bind.hs
- compiler/GHC/Rename/Env.hs
- compiler/GHC/Rename/Module.hs
- compiler/GHC/Rename/Names.hs
- compiler/GHC/Tc/Errors/Ppr.hs
- compiler/GHC/Tc/Gen/Bind.hs
- compiler/GHC/Tc/Gen/Match.hs
- compiler/GHC/Tc/TyCl.hs
- compiler/GHC/Tc/TyCl/Class.hs
- compiler/GHC/Tc/TyCl/Instance.hs
- compiler/GHC/Tc/Utils/Env.hs
- compiler/GHC/Tc/Utils/Monad.hs


The diff was not included because it is too large.


View it on GitLab: https://gitlab.haskell.org/ghc/ghc/-/compare/c0b4ebd101374b3c3d864bf22de82ea169005a45...d1c1f5f980752e49f61cbf8231e127cdabcc2b85

-- 
View it on GitLab: https://gitlab.haskell.org/ghc/ghc/-/compare/c0b4ebd101374b3c3d864bf22de82ea169005a45...d1c1f5f980752e49f61cbf8231e127cdabcc2b85
You're receiving this email because of your account on gitlab.haskell.org.


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.haskell.org/pipermail/ghc-commits/attachments/20230806/acdbe6f2/attachment.html>


More information about the ghc-commits mailing list